I have inserted three small graphs that are overlapping each other on the
right side of one of my slides. During the presentation, I would like to
click on the graphs and have them expand to full screen. Then on the next
click shrink back down. I want to do this with all the graphs on this slide.
Any suggestions?
 
ShawnC,
You could do this by linking your graph to a separate slide with a fully
expanded graph. On that slide add a hyperlink to graph which brings you back
to the last shown slide. Put your slides with the fully expanded graph at
the end of your presentation so that normal transition is assured once you
have shown all your graphs.

One way would be to make an image of each graph and put them on a
"navigation" slide. Hyperlink the image to another slide with the full image
and whatever applied animation and transitions you want to apply. Then put a
hyperlink back to the "navigation" page.
